Skip to content

Haroldli1020/MiracleOps

 
 

Repository files navigation

MiracleOps

[TOC]

Overview

This System's BLUEPRINT is to be a Magic Operation System.
CMDB, Auto-Deployment, Auto-Delivery, Monitor, etc.
Using SaltStack to do the cluster-management.
Integrete some others similar system.
The code is simple, ha.
MiracleOps has its own manual in left sidebar, name doc, so that you can kickoff from it.
You can use it for free, and if you have any idea or question, please contact me.

Architecture

MiracleOpsArchitecture

Screenshots

Asset:

server

Salt Minion

minion-list

execute_command_server

Salt SSH

ssh install minion

ssh cmd

Salt SLS

sls list

Web Terminal

web terminal

Installation

Install Manual

Important Advice: Do not use DEBUG schema in production.

If you like it, please star it, and can also join us by QQ, email.

QQ group and email are in the below #Author.

Features

  • User
    • Login
    • Register
  • Asset
    • Server
      • Auto initiate server by salt-minion discovery
      • Update/Detail server
    • IDC
      • Create/Update/Delete/Detail IDC
  • Deploy
    • Minion List
      • Refresh minion
      • Check minion health
    • Execute Command
      • Choose Server List
      • Use glob expression
    • SSH
      • Roster list/detail
      • Upload roster
      • Install salt-minion
      • Execute Command by SSH
    • SLS
      • SLS List/detail
      • Upload sls
      • Apply sls
    • File
      • Upload
  • Terminal
    • Web Terminal

Change Logs

CHANGELOG.md

TODO List

TODOLIST.md

Author

Miracle.Young

Journey: DBA -> DevOps -> Prince Miracle

Email: [email protected]

QQ Group: 348158993

Q&A

This is a Miracle(magic) Ops by MiracleYoung.

About

Miracle Integrated Operation System

Resources

Stars

Watchers

Forks

Packages

No packages published

Languages

  • JavaScript 57.4%
  • Shell 19.7%
  • CSS 8.4%
  • HTML 7.6%
  • Python 6.9%